Ingredients
- For the "cheesecake"
- 1.5 cups mystery ingredient
- 2 eggs
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1.25 6 oz containers of vanilla yogurt
- 1 teaspoon vanilla
- 1/4 teaspoon cinnamon
- dash salt
- For the berry topping:
- handful of raspberries and blueberries
- 1/4 teaspoon lime juice
- 1 tablespoon brown sugar
- Whipped cream
Instructions
For the"cheese"cake:
- Preheat oven to 325
- Using an electric mixer, combine the mystery ingredient, brown sugar, vanilla yogurt, cinnamon and salt and eggs -one at a time.
- Pour into 4 oven safe bowls and bake for 30 minutes.
For the berry topping:
- In a saucepan over low heat, combine the berries, sugar, land lime and let cook for about 5 minutes. Let cool
- Top the "cheese" cakes with whipped cream, the berry mixture and any extra berries and enjoy!
